Costs of Hiring a Locksmith Auto

Whether you need to get your car unlocked, require to replace your ignition or have lost keys, you might have to contact a locksmith auto for help. If you locate one, you'll want all your questions answered, so that you can be certain that you're getting a good price.

Key program for an expense

Prices for programming car keys differ based on the brand model, model and kind of vehicle. Certain locksmiths can program keys for less than $30, however, others may charge more. If you don't have a functioning key or have a key that requires a transponder chip, you may have to engage locksmiths to change it. In addition to the cost of programming, you will require a new key.

You can save money on programming car keys costs by purchasing keys that are blank instead of buying them from the dealer. To program the keys locksmiths need access to a central database. This equipment can be costly and it could be difficult to find locksmiths with it in your region. Online guides can help you program your key.

Most keys can be programmed by locksmiths for as little as $60 to $150. The higher the price higher, the more complex the key is. Laser cut keys for instance, will take longer to program and will be more expensive. Some keys, such as those with resistors, are more expensive.

Locksmiths can also charge for any additional services, such as re-keying the lock. You will also need to pay for travel to and from the service. A service charge of around $15 will reimburse the technician for their time and travel expenses.

Based on the vehicle you drive the cost of programming your key may include an additional charge for a car lockout. Locksmiths typically offer car lockout services that include key programming. Sometimes, a dealership will offer a discount on the program.

If you replace a key you will need to consider your insurance. You may be eligible to receive reimbursement from your insurance company for the cost of the new key. Keep in mind that some insurance companies will reimburse you for locksmith services when you submit an insurance claim.

If you have lost your car keys, it's best to get a spare before the issue becomes severe. This will avoid needing to spend money towing your car. Alternatively, you can have a locksmith cut the key for you. Making a locksmith cut the key is less expensive than going to a dealer to purchase a new one.

Locksmiths can give you the exact price of programming keys. It depends on the year and model of the vehicle. If your vehicle has transponder technology, it will also require to be programmed. Transponder keys can be costly because they require specialized programming equipment. Therefore, your locksmith might have to invest more money in tools and training.

Cost to unlock a car

The cost of unlocking a vehicle varies based on several factors. The first is that the cost to unlock the car will depend on how difficult it is to gain access to it. For price instance, a big truck or a luxury vehicle could cost more to unlock than a less expensive vehicle. Other factors include the location and type of lock.

A locksmith can be hired for a price that ranges from $50 to several hundred dollars. A Google search can help you find reputable firms. You can also review their reviews to determine whether they're trustworthy. You can also do it yourself if you don't have enough money for a locksmith. This involves sliding a tiny piece of metal between the door weather stripping and the window. Or, you could ask your family member or a friend to bring you the key.

If you require a car key replacement, a locksmith is the best bet. They can help with things like making new keys and replacing damaged ones or even fix an ignition. It is crucial to remember that this isn't an affordable solution. The cost of unlocking your car will depend on how complex the locks are, which type of lock you own and the location you live in.
